CosmicCalculator working with changes in this branch
CosmicCalculator was one of the simplest applications, so its files (in
particular `args.h' and `ui.c' were updated to use the new option
management system. Also, a sanity check was added to check if the
fractional densities sum up to 1.0 or not. It now builds properly and its
simple test script in `make check' passes successfully.
